What is `grep` command and how to use it?

grep is a command-line utility for searching plain-text data sets for lines that match a regular expression or a particular string. It will search for the string or regular expression in the input data and print all matching lines.

Syntax: grep [options] pattern [files]

Check the manual page for grep to see the option details.

For every command in linux there is a man page. Please see it, just type man and followed by that command, you can get all the information about that command and also you could know how to use it.
For almost all commands there is a help option associated with it, please search google how to extract command information using help option. You could get all information about that command.

